Jurassic World Alive brings dinosaurs into your real world through augmented reality and location-based gameplay. Walk around your neighborhood and use your phone’s camera to find dinosaurs roaming in actual locations—T-Rex might show up at your local park, Velociraptor near the coffee shop. You collect DNA samples using a drone mechanic where you shoot darts at the dinosaur, then use that DNA to level up creatures or create hybrid species in the lab. The game features turn-based PvP battles where you assemble a team of four dinosaurs and fight other players in real-time. Strategy matters through creature stats, move sets, speed mechanics, and type advantages.
Supply drops scattered across the map provide coins, darts, and other resources. Alliance features let you team up with other players to complete missions and share rewards. The sanctuary system lets you interact with your dinosaurs between battles. Regular updates bring new species and monthly events keep things fresh. Unlike many mobile games, you can genuinely play completely free without hitting aggressive paywalls—leveling up, collecting rare dinosaurs, and competing in PvP matches doesn’t force purchases.
However, technical problems plague the experience. Maps frequently load blank with nothing appearing, making the core collection mechanic unplayable. The game crashes randomly or freezes during battles. Support responses are slow and unhelpful, giving generic answers without fixing actual issues. The monthly VIP subscription at ten dollars provides fewer benefits with each update. Recent changes increasingly favor paying players, with casual players hitting progression walls. The matchmaking system shows suspicious AI behavior where opponents get impossibly high critical hit rates despite listed five percent chances. Players report accidentally exiting the app causes complete battle restarts with AI taking control of their team.
